Output 68cea8161054240031933d6055dcae7415189c329b76561030d492c3be57dd46:68

value
1047747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68bae4af6e99472969429a2375ff3c03907ee7cc OP_EQUAL
address
3BEn64vJJ3gjiKUeYXCUbfcGyGDN3V7pny
transaction
68cea8161054240031933d6055dcae7415189c329b76561030d492c3be57dd46
confirmations
208022
spent
true